Farmer Meetings lead to new Enterprise

Building private enterprises involved both seed money to start private and information meetings conducted by Iraqi organizers to build membership in farm Associations.







Bilingual-Bicultrual Advisers assist with initial training with new poultry husbandry methods.

Soldiers inspect water cistern recharged twice a week from canal several Kilometers from farm.





Essential to the operation are electric generators to pump water and run chicken coop lights and ventilation fans.










'The chicken coop below is not ready for new chicks "Swamp Coolers" lack cooling mats.












This coop is clean and ready for new chicks.
